Re: 340kg squat at the welsh championships 90kg bodyweight

They have tested and non tested feds bro.. So you have a choice of what feds to lift with, give it a bash. A lot of bodybuilders are very strong, I think bodybuilding training helps powerlifters..

I deadlift with little legs but lately I have been using them a bit more to start the drive from the bottom. There is a vid of me in Texas with Flex floating around on youtube, check that out and I dip with my legs a lot more in that vid. I have taken my legs in a little as of late and this has helped my lockout.

Re: 340kg squat at the welsh championships 90kg bodyweight

Thank's bro, yes I have squated 372.5kg's. I will be competing this sunday and then have the British in june, I try not to max out before the bigger shows. I had a bad back injury after the 2006 British and it continued up until the 2007 British. I changed my squat day from mon to wed's and I have made a full recovery. I'm hoping to bump up the squat at the next British
